Decathlon

Decathlon is the largest retailer of sports goods in the world. It handles all aspects of research, design production, logistics and production in-house, partners with suppliers from around the world and sells directly to consumers through big-box Decathlon stores. This vertical integration lets Decathlon eliminate middlemen and keep costs low. Decathlon has a specific brand for each sport. For example, Nabaji is for swimming, Quechua is for hiking/trekking and Kalenji is for running. Wedze is for downhill skiing. Oroks, for ice hockey.
